SubjectRe: [PATCH] Correct alignment of huge page requests.
Sorry, I just realized I forgot to sign off the patch.  Will resend now.


On 01/03/2012 9:41 PM, Steven Truelove wrote:
> When calling shmget() with SHM_HUGETLB, shmget aligns the request size to PAGE_SIZE, but this is not sufficient. Modified hugetlb_file_setup() to align requests to the huge page size, and to accept an address argument so that all alignment checks can be performed in hugetlb_file_setup(), rather than in its callers. Changed newseg and mmap_pgoff to match new prototype and eliminated a now redundant alignment check.
